Setting a digital output is the simplest and most often used operation, especially in industrial control. In general, we would like to output any value. For this purpose the RTDB has an object type
NO
for numerical output. The NO object is a kind of switch (see Figure 13.1 and the Actions as described below) used to pass the
Out Data
defined in a DAT or PAR object to the output. The TAB object may be used to expand the possible sources of output data. We may also use NI and UDC objects as the source of NO
Out Data,
but that would be very unusual. One should note that a value could have been set into a DAT or PAR object in the RTDB by some other program, external to the StateWORKS system, if that were required for the application.
